The Institute is pleased to welcome Dr. Saurabh Kumar, who has joined the Jyoti Bhupat Mehta School of Health Science & Technology as Assistant Professor in September 2026.
Dr Kumar specialises in
Biosensors
Flexible and wearable sensors
2D nanomaterial MXene synthesis and applications
Rapid prototyping of microfluidic devices,
Non-invasive diagnostics
He also has expertise in quality management systems and internal audit (IS/ISO/IEC 17025:2017), medical device testing and calibration, and regulatory affairs under MDR-2017.
Dr. Kumar comes to IIT Guwahati after serving as Assistant Professor in the Department of Medical Devices, NIPER Guwahati.
His work experience includes
DST-INSPIRE Faculty, Centre for Nano Science and Engineering (CeNSE), Indian Institute of Science, Bangalore
Postdoctoral Fellowship, Functional Nanomaterials and Device Lab, King Abdullah University of Science and Technology (KAUST), Saudi Arabia
Project Assistant, Department of Applied Physics, Delhi Technological University
Project Assistant, Biomedical Instrumentation Section, CSIR-National Physical Laboratory, Delhi
Dr. Kumar completed his PhD in Biotechnology at Delhi Technological University, Delhi, in 2017, under the supervision of Prof. B. D. Malhotra. His thesis work was on Nanomaterials Modified Paper-Based Biosensors for Cancer Detection. He also holds an MSc in Bioelectronics and Instrumentation from Jamia Hamdard, Delhi, and a BSc (Honours) in Biotechnology from CCS University, Meerut.
It is a pleasure to welcome Dr. Kumar to the Institute and we wish him the very best for his academic career at IIT Guwahati.
